Manchester United's failure in the Champions League is set to cost the club a lot of money.

The Red Devils are out of the competition and Europe entirely after finishing bottom of their group.

United lost their last game 1-0 against group winners Bayern Munich, while Copenhagen finished second in the group and Galatasaray finished third.

The club have lost 45 million in prize money and now have a 28 million hole in their budget for this term.

If they are unable to get into the Champions League for next season, United will have even more problems.

The club do have significant outstanding debt through the Glazer's leveraged buyout, while they also owe money on transfer fees.
